Add a number

Import a phone number from LiveKit, Twilio, or your own SIP trunk

The Phone Numbers page has two entry points (top-right, and matching CTAs in the empty state):

Get a number

An instant Speechify-provisioned trial number — US inbound only. The fastest way to take your first call.

Import number

Bring a number from LiveKit, Twilio, or your own SIP trunk (BYOC) — each has its own form.

Every import source shares two optional fields: a Label (internal name shown in the list, e.g. Sales line) and Bind to agent (the agent that answers — leave on No agent to attach later).

From LiveKit

A LiveKit-provisioned native number. US inbound only, trial — more countries are on the LiveKit roadmap.

From Twilio

Bring a number you already own on Twilio. Speechify provisions an Elastic SIP Trunk on your Twilio account and wires it to LiveKit for you.

From a SIP trunk (BYOC)

For numbers from any other carrier with SIP support.

1

Open the SIP Trunk tab

Click Import number, then the SIP Trunk tab, and enter the phone number.

2

Choose a trunk

Under SIP Trunk, either Use existing (a trunk already configured in the workspace) or Create new — name, direction (Both / Inbound / Outbound), SIP address, auth credentials, destination country, transport, and media-encryption.

Release or delete a number

Open Phone numbers, click the ··· menu on the number’s row, and choose:

  • Release (Speechify-managed number) — permanently returns the number to the carrier. Can’t be undone.
  • Delete (imported number) — removes it from your workspace and unbinds its agent. You can re-import it later.

You’ll be asked to type the full number to confirm. To change the bound agent, use the same ··· menu → Change agent, then pick another agent or Unbind current agent.
